Historical Context and Evolution

The evolution of multiplayer gaming began in the early days of arcade machines. These machines allowed players to compete for high scores. This initial interaction laid the groundwork for future developments. It was a simple yet engaging format.

As technology advanced, home consoles introduced local multiplayer options. Players could connect multiple controllers to a single device. This shift increased accessibility and participation. It was a game changer.

The rise of the internet further transformed multiplaher experiences. Online gaming platforms emerged, enabling global connectivity. Players could now engage with others worldwide. This expansion created new revenue streams. It opened up vast market opportunities.

Technological Advancements

The rise of online multiplayer gaming was significantly influenced by advancements in internet technology. High-speed connections enabled seamless gameplay experiences. This development allowed players to connect from various locations. It was a revolutionary change.

Additionally, the introduction of dedicated servers improved stability and performance. Players experienced reduced latency and enhanced interaction. This technical improvement fostered a more engaging environment. It was essential for growth.

Moreover, cross-platform capabilities emerged, allowing diverse systems to connect. This inclusivity expanded player bases and increased competition. It created a dynamic gaming ecosystem. The impact is profound.
